首页
登录
从业资格
假币问题:有n枚硬币,其中有一枚是假币,已知假币的重量较轻。现只有一个天平,要求
假币问题:有n枚硬币,其中有一枚是假币,已知假币的重量较轻。现只有一个天平,要求
admin
2022-08-02
82
问题
假币问题:有n枚硬币,其中有一枚是假币,已知假币的重量较轻。现只有一个天平,要求用尽量少的比较次数找出这枚假币。【分析问题】将n枚硬币分成相等的两部分:(1)当n为偶数时,将前后两部分,即1…n/2和n/2+1…0,放在天平的两端,较轻的一端里有假币,继续在较轻的这部分硬币中用同样的方法找出假币:(2)当n为奇数时,将前后两部分,即1…(n -1)/2和(n+1)/2+1…0,放在天平的两端,较轻的一端里有假币,继续在较轻的这部分硬币中用同样的方法找出假币;若两端重量相等,则中间的硬币,即第 (n+1)/2枚硬币是假币。【C代码】下面是算法的C语言实现,其中:
若输入的硬币数为30,则最少的比较次数为( ),最多的比较次数为( )。A.3、4B.4、4C.2、3D.2、4
选项
A.3、4
B.4、4
C.2、3
D.2、4
答案
D
解析
转载请注明原文地址:https://tihaiku.com/congyezige/2407977.html
本试题收录于:
中级 软件设计师题库软件水平考试初中高级分类
中级 软件设计师
软件水平考试初中高级
相关试题推荐
堆是一种数据结构,分为大顶堆和小顶堆两种类型,大(小)顶堆要求父元素大于等于(小
在引入自动化测试工具以前,手工测试遇到的问题包括( )。 ①工作量和时间耗
在进行可用性测试时关注的问题应包括( )。 ①安装过程是否困难②错误提示
以下用例图中,A1和A2为( )。A1和A2的关系为( )。 问题1
系统交付后,修改原来打印时总是遗漏最后一行记录的问题,该行为属于( )维护。A
若要求对大小为n的数组进行排序的时间复杂度为O(nlog2n),且是稳定的(即如
计算机采用分级存储体系的主要目的是为了解决( )的问题。A.主存容量不足 B
王某是M国际运输有限公司计算机系统管理员。任职期间,王某根据公司的业务要求开发了
计算机的用途不同,对其部件的性能指标要求也有所不同。以科学计算为主的计算机,对(
网络测试不能解决的问题是( )。A.连通性 B.丢包 C.全表扫描 D.
随机试题
•ReadthearticlebelowabouttheASTA.•Inmostofthelines34-45thereiso
Doyouknowinsurance(保险)?Buyinginsuranceisa【C1】______bywhichpeopleca
[originaltext]W:Youwereabsentfromworkyesterday,Brown.M:I’mterriblys
当医务人员的利益与医学界、服务对象以及整个社会的利益发生冲突而不能两全的时候,医
A.自始至终影响 B.归根结底妨碍 C.无庸讳言干扰 D.理所当然
洛伐他汀INN命名中含有的词干是A.dan B.vastatin C.azo
2020年上半年,我国农产品进出口总额达1159.0亿美元。农产品进口额为807
在一项实验研究中,研究者将受试者随机分为A、B两个小组,A组接受法律培训,B组不
重大事故隐患管理制度的要点有()A:重大事故隐患分类 B:重大事故隐患报告
导致慢性阻塞性肺气肿发病的最主要因素是A.感染 B.吸烟 C.大气污染 D
最新回复
(
0
)